Pros

I learned to have a lot of patience and improved my people skills. It allowed me to learn to work under pressure and use stress as fuel to help me be more efficient.

Cons

I wokred long hours, usually my shift was 5 hours but it would always extend at least 2 more hours. My longest shift being 16 hours as a 17 year old.

Pros

At the Kingsfield and Highway 29 Location, I found that the people I worked with made it worth it. The rush hours were sometimes quite fun when everyone was flowing well. Pay raises are yearly with your annual review. They encourage moving up in the company.

Cons

Customer Service can be terrible for your mental health. I received a 20-cent pay raise, though it was for one year.
